  2. I like what you have to say in this article, Janet. It brought back memories of a play that we saw about 5 years ago at the SF A.C.T.: Testament, by Colm Tóibín. Here’s how Artistic Director, Carey Perloff, describes it, in part:

    “…In Testament, Tóibín places a woman alone onstage in an unidentified place and time that is called “A space. Now.” This woman is being held captive in her house by men (a “pair of brutes”) who are waiting “for me to tell them something else, as I refused to return to the subject of their desires—our son, our son, our son, I cannot say his name.” So begins an astonishing story, a vivid attempt by a fierce, brilliant, dispossessed woman to tell her story the way she remembers it.”
